WhatsApp for iOS might soon get a feature that will let users preview a voice message. This feature, however, is still under development and WhatsApp has not released a date for when it will be available. Currently, on both iOS and Android devices, you need to open the app and fast move to chats to hear a voice message.
iPhone users will start getting push notifications for voice messages once this new feature is released. This will allow them to access the voice message straight from the notifications panel.
According to reports from WABetaInfo, “the preview voice message feature may be part of a larger update for iOS 13 that will be made available in the coming months”. And besides the voice recording preview, Apple users will also receive the dark mode on iOS 13.

It is also being rumored that WhatsApp is developing a “quick media-edit shortcut for both Android and iPhones”. This feature will let you quickly edit photos sent on the chat. Images sent on WhatsApp will have an ‘edit’ tool in the menu on both iOS and Android devices, the edit feature will be available on the shortcut menu.
Besides these updates, WhatsApp is “all set to roll out 3D Touch to check status, WhatsApp fingerprint authentication, consecutive voice messages and a new way of ranking chat contacts”.
